How they compare
Barbados currently reports 864 t against 778 t in Gambia, a difference of 86 t.
That makes Barbados's figure about 1.1 times Gambia's.
Across all 44 years both countries report, Barbados has been ahead every year.
Barbados ranks 182nd and Gambia ranks 184th of 236 countries.
Barbados has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Barbados | Gambia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 3,178 t | 244.44 t | 2,933 t | Barbados |
| 1990s | 4,328 t | 138.5 t | 4,189 t | Barbados |
| 2000s | 3,498 t | 436.8 t | 3,061 t | Barbados |
| 2010s | 2,222 t | 362.4 t | 1,859 t | Barbados |
| 2020s | 1,234 t | 684.6 t | 549.2 t | Barbados |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
